Stefan Kuntz, sports director at Hamburger SV, is the challenge Bundesliga with the north German after seven years of second class with humility, but also wants to pursue new goals. “The past is important to gain experience, and the future is important to develop goals and ambition. We are ambitious! Basically, I live extremely in the here and now. And in football, the focus is on the best possible work in the presence. We were long gone. That is why we are realistic enough to know that we as a promoted will not immediately rock the first league,” said the 62-year-old in interview with the “Süddeutsche Zeitung“.
After redemption in May with the acclaimed return to the upper house, there was not much left of the team of the previous year. 12 new additions for a total of 8.8 million euros were obliged, while 18 players – including cornerstones such as Ludovit Reis (Club Bruges) top scorer Davie Selke (Basaksehir) – left the club.
On the transfer market, however, not everything could be implemented as desired for the HSV, as Kuntz revealed: “Shortly after the ascent, some believed that only Luka MoDrić or Thomas Müller HSV-adequate would have been. But the truth is: We were on Fabian Rieder and William Bøving-one chose for Augsburg, the other for Mainz. In the past, no competition for the HSV.

The Hamburgers have recently “been able to announce debt for the first time in half an eternity”, but in terms of sport, the goal of the Bundesliga promotion has been ran after years. “Every second division year hurts afterwards, financially and sporty,” admitted sports director Kuntz. It will “need years to work up this discrepancy,” said the 1996 European champion with a view to the last place in the TV money table. “And that means: we now have to do everything or at least a lot right.”
HSV had to be radically on the promotion squad – back door near Vuskovic
According to data, Kuntz ‘was demonstrated by data that the HSV would be the bottom of the Bundesliga when it comes to sprints, intensive runs and kilometers that have run, one would simply continue without any changes. “So we would have had no chance of staying in the class in life. So we had to radically take our squad – even if it hurts, of course, to separate from well -deserved players.”
On the home stretch of the transfer window, the red pants set three exclamation marks with the Arsenal duo Fábio Vieira and Albert Sambi Lokonga as well as Tottenham loan Luka Vuskovic, brother of the HSV defender Mario Vuskovic until the end of 2026. “In the course of the negotiations there were ups and downs. But our persistence paid off. Luka wants to take the next step for us, but it should be almost impossible to agree with Tottenham after the season. But I would never rule out anything,” said Kuntz with a smile.
The “Picture“According to Tottenham, Tottenham has secured an emergency clause in the negotiations with the Bundesliga club. If the Londoners have acute injury worries in defense, they could bring back the Vuskovic, which was actually awarded until summer but then urgently needed.
Kuntz explains HSV guidelines for the near future
The HSV managers have shown patience in the personal details Sambi Lokonga and Vieira, both professionals have been observed for a long time. “Until shortly before the transfer of transfer, they were also outside of our range. When HSV, as a club from the Bundesliga, we had to wait until such opportunities open up – and then to be there,” said Kuntz. According to reports, HSV has secured a purchase option of 20 million euros for the Portuguese offensive man Vieira, who came loan from the Gunners. From today’s perspective, it is difficult to imagine that the north German even the extent that would be the new club record. “To pull his purchase option, of course, we have to stay in the league. And then I am the last one who – as I said – would rule out something,” said Kuntz.

In addition, the Hamburg sports boss, formerly 449 times in the Bundesliga on the ball, formulated how he imagines the former Dino: “Only when I get 100 percent of my performance does I know what I still lack in the best of the world. I am working every day to establish this way of thinking. This is our HSV guide for the near future.” After a draw and a defeat at the start, the club will travel to FC Bayern on Saturday evening (6:30 p.m.).
